Question: Electric power is transmitted over long distances through conducting wires at high voltage because

[MP PET 1994]

Options:

A) High voltage travels faster

B) Power loss is large

C) Power loss is less

D) Generator produced electrical energy at a very high voltage

Show Answer

Answer:

Correct Answer: C

Solution:

Power loss in transmission $ P _{L}=\frac{P^{2}R}{V^{2}} $

Therefore $ P _{L}\propto \frac{1}{V^{2}} $
